[QUOTE="InsideLB, post: 700809, member: 857"] Going to be interesting to see what JL can do on defense. DL and DT in particular is a tough position to just suddenly move to and be good. On the other hand Jahazil's history suggests he could succeed.First he surprised as a tr-fr on the OL with his athleticism and ability to take coaching. Then he successfully moved to center. He is physically mature and has played a lot of college snaps in the trenches. He's very athletic, and he played DT on a good team in a good HS football state in Louisiana. Comes accross as a bright, high character guy in interviews. I'm thinking he will excel holding the point of attack, and hopefully he will also be able to flow down the line and help stuff the run. I could see a decent bull rush out of him as well. Has a decent ceiling at the position, but not much time to learn use of hands and rush moves. Fascinating position change for a player who is easy to pull for. Will be fun to watch him develop there. [/QUOTE]
